What You’ll Make
The menu is a showcase of Venetian flavors, with dishes that are both traditional and approachable for home cooks. You’ll learn how to prepare polpette di carne in tomato sauce, which are tender meatballs bursting with flavor, and creamed cod served with soft polenta, a comforting classic. The highlight is likely the mini octopus, lightly seasoned with lemon and olive oil—something you might not try making at home but will enjoy immensely when done right.
Crostini are also on the menu—crisp, toasted bread topped with cheeses, cured meats, and marinated seafood—offering a chance to experiment with flavors and textures. The seasonal frittatina, a small fried egg and vegetable dish, adds a touch of richness, while sarde in saor stands out as one of Venice’s most iconic delicacies, perfectly balancing sweetness and acidity.
